PHRM 534 - Integrated Therapeutics: Dermatology/Otolaryngology


Prerequisites, PHRM 501 , PHRM 511 , PHRM 531 , PHRM 592 , PHRM 622 , PHRM 622L , PHRM 631 , PHRM 641 , doctor of pharmacy major. This course introduces and provides students with an integrated, interdisciplinary approach to understanding of the disease process and therapeutic management of patients with dermatologic and otolaryngololgical disorders and conditions. The topics of discussion will include the principles of biochemistry, anatomy, immunology, pathophysiology, medicinal chemistry, pharmacology, clinical pharmacokinetics, clinical sciences, social/behavioral/administrative sciences and medication therapy management related to the prevention and treatment of dermatologic and otolaryngologic disorders and conditions. Dermatologic disorders/conditions will include benign and malignant skin lesions, viral, bacterial and systemic causes. A review is also given to burn therapy and wound management. Otolaryngological disorders affecting the ears, nose and sinuses will be covered in this course. (Offered every year.) 1 credit
